Whitney Houston First Dance Songs

The best Whitney Houston love songs for your first dance. Our top picks are: Lover For Life, Could I Have This Kiss Forever, and Nobody Loves Me Like You Do.

Lover For Life (1990)

Best Lyrics: “Under your spell or under my own power/It really doesn’t matter to me/See I fell in love the first time I saw you/And have been falling in love ever since”

Could I Have This Kiss Forever (2000)

Best Lyrics: “Could I hold you for a lifetime?/Could I look into your eyes?/Could I have this night to share this night together?/Could I hold you close beside me?/Could I hold you for all time?/Could I, could I, could I have this kiss forever?”

Nobody Loves Me Like You Do (1985)

Best Lyrics: “I was words without a tune/I was a song still unsung/A poem with no rhyme/A dancer out of time/But now there’s you/Baby, nobody loves me like you do”

I Have Nothing (1992)

Best Lyrics: “Share my life, take me for what I am/’Cause I’ll never change all my colors for you/Take my love, I’ll never ask for too much/Just all that you are and everything that you do”

Whitney Houston Father Daughter & Mother Son Dance Songs

The best Whitney Houston songs for your father daughter and mother son dances. Our top picks are: I Will Always Love You and Greatest Love Of All.

I Will Always Love You (1992)

Best Lyrics: “If I should stay/I would only be in your way/So I’ll go, but I know/I’ll think of you every step of the way/And I will always love you/I will always love you”

Greatest Love Of All (1986)

Best Lyrics: “I believe the children are our future/Teach them well and let them lead the way/Show them all the beauty they possess inside/Give them a sense of pride to make it easier/Let the children’s laughter remind us how we used to be”
